Programe pentru crearea de jocuri

Anonim

Programe pentru crearea de jocuri

Probabil, toți cei care au jucat jocuri pe calculator, cel puțin odată se gândeau să-și creeze propriul joc și s-au retras înainte de dificultățile viitoare. Dar jocul poate fi creat destul de simplu, dacă aveți un program special la îndemână și nu aveți întotdeauna nevoie de cunoștințe despre limbile de programare pentru a utiliza astfel de programe. Pe Internet puteți găsi mulți designeri de jocuri pentru noii veniți și profesioniști.

Dacă decideți să faceți crearea de jocuri, veți avea cu siguranță că veți găsi un software de dezvoltare software. Am luat programe pentru crearea de jocuri fără a fi nevoie de programare.

Makerul de jocuri

Game Maker este un simplu program constructor pentru a crea jocuri 2D și 3D, permițându-vă să le creați pentru un număr mare de platforme: Windows, iOS, Linux, Android, Xbox unul și altele. Dar pentru fiecare sistem de operare, jocul va trebui să fie configurat, deoarece producătorul de joc nu garantează pretutindeni aceeași slujbă a jocului. În plus, designerul este că are un prag scăzut de intrare. Aceasta înseamnă că, dacă nu ați dezvoltat niciodată jocuri, puteți descărca cu îndrăzneală producătorul de jocuri - nu necesită cunoștințe speciale în domeniul programării.

Makerul de jocuri

Lecția: Cum să creați un joc cu producătorul de jocuri

Puteți crea jocuri utilizând sistemul de programare vizuală sau utilizând limba GML încorporată. Vă sfătuim să studiați pe acesta din urmă, deoarece cu ajutorul său, jocul merge mult mai interesant și mai bun. Procesul de dezvoltare în sine este foarte simplu: crearea de sprite în editor (puteți descărca desene gata), obiecte cu proprietăți și niveluri diferite (camere) în editor. Viteza de dezvoltare a jocurilor pe producătorul de joc este mult mai rapidă decât în ​​alte motoare similare.

Unitatea 3D.

Unul dintre cele mai puternice și mai populare motoare de joc - Juniti 3D. Cu aceasta, puteți crea jocuri de orice complexitate și orice gen utilizând aceeași interfață de programare vizuală. Deși inițial crearea de jocuri cu drepturi depline la unitatea 3D implică cunoașterea unor limbi de programare precum JavaScript sau C #, acum sunt necesare doar pentru proiecte mai mari. Motorul vă va oferi o mulțime de oportunități, trebuie doar să învățați cum să le utilizați. Pentru a face acest lucru, pe Internet veți găsi tone de material de învățare. Da, și programul însuși ajută în orice mod utilizatorul în lucrarea sa.

Unity3d.

Platformă încrucișată, stabilitate, performanță înaltă, interfață prietenoasă este doar o mică listă de avantaje ale motorului Juniti 3D. Aici puteți crea aproape totul: de la Tetris la propriul dvs. GTA 5. Dar programul este cel mai potrivit pentru dezvoltatorii jocurilor Indie. Dacă vă decideți să vă puneți jocul în piața dvs., nu este gratuit, va trebui să plătiți dezvoltatorii unității 3D un procent de vânzări. Și pentru uz non-comercial, programul este gratuit.

Clickteam Fusion.

Și înapoi la designeri din nou! Clickteam Fusion este un program pentru a crea jocuri 2D utilizând interfața Drag'n'drop. Aici nu trebuie să știți programarea, pentru că veți colecta jocuri pe o bucată ca un designer. Dar puteți crea și jocuri, scrierea codului pentru fiecare obiect. Cu acest program puteți crea jocuri de orice complexitate și orice gen, de preferință cu o imagine statică. De asemenea, jocul creat poate fi pornit pe orice dispozitiv: calculator, telefon, PDA etc.

Clickteam Fusion.

În ciuda tuturor simplității sale, acest program are un număr mare de instrumente diverse și interesante. Are un mod de testare în care puteți verifica jocul pentru erori. Este Fusion Clickteam, în comparație cu alte programe, nu scumpe, iar pe site-ul oficial puteți descărca, de asemenea, o versiune demo gratuită. Din păcate, pentru jocuri mari, programul nu este potrivit, ci pentru arcade mici - cel mai mult.

Construi 2.

Un alt program foarte bun pentru a crea jocuri bidimensionale este construi 2. Folosind programe vizuale, puteți crea jocuri pentru diferite platforme populare și nu foarte platforme. Datorită interfeței simple și ușor de înțeles, programul este potrivit chiar și pentru acei utilizatori care nu s-au ocupat niciodată de dezvoltarea de jocuri. De asemenea, începătorii vor găsi multe tutoriale și exemple de jocuri în program, cu o explicație detaliată a tuturor proceselor.

Construi 2.

În plus față de seturile standard de plug-in-uri, comportamente și efecte vizuale, le puteți completa singur, descărcarea de pe Internet sau dacă sunteți un utilizator experimentat, scrieți pluginuri, comportamente și efecte în JavaScript. Dar în cazul în care există avantaje, de asemenea, există. Principalul dezavantaj al construcției 2 este că exportul de proiecte pentru platformele suplimentare se efectuează numai cu programe terțe părți.

Cryengine.

Cryengine este unul dintre cele mai puternice motoare pentru crearea de jocuri tridimensionale ale căror capabilități grafice sunt superioare tuturor programelor similare. Aici au fost create astfel de jocuri celebre ca criticul și strigătul îndepărtat. Și toate acestea sunt posibile fără programare. Aici veți găsi un set foarte mare de instrumente pentru dezvoltarea de jocuri, precum și instrumentele pe care designerii sunt necesare. Puteți crea rapid schițe de modele în editor și puteți imediat în locație.

Cryengine.

Sistemul fizic din Kradernin menține cinematica inversă a personajelor, vehiculelor, fizicii corpurilor solide și moi, lichidelor, țesăturilor. Deci, obiectele din jocul dvs. se vor comporta destul de realiste. Cryengine este, desigur, foarte cool, dar acesta este prețul pentru acesta, potrivit celor corespunzătoare. Vă puteți familiariza cu versiunea de încercare a programului pe site-ul oficial, dar merită să o cumpărați numai la utilizatorii avansați care vor putea să acopere cheltuielile de software.

Editor de jocuri

Editorul de joc este un alt designer de design în lista noastră care seamănă cu un producător de joc simplificat. Aici puteți crea jocuri simple bidimensionale fără cunoștințe speciale în domeniul programării. Aici veți lucra numai cu actorii. Poate fi atât personaje, cât și elemente de interior. Pentru fiecare actor, puteți seta multe proprietăți și funcții diferite. Puteți prescrie acțiuni sub formă de cod, dar puteți alege pur și simplu scriptul finit.

Editor de jocuri

Cu ajutorul editorului de jocuri, puteți crea jocuri și computere și telefoane. Pentru aceasta, salvați jocul în formatul potrivit. Din păcate, cu ajutorul editorului de joc, este puțin probabil să creați un proiect mare, deoarece va dura mult timp și efort. Un alt minus este că dezvoltatorii și-au abandonat proiectul și actualizările nu sunt încă așteptate.

Kit de dezvoltare nereal.

Și aici este un concurent pentru unitatea Unity 3D și Cryengine - Kit de Dezvoltare Unreal. Acesta este un alt motor de joc cel mai puternic pentru a dezvolta jocuri 3D pentru multe platforme populare. Puteți crea jocuri aici fără a utiliza limbi de programare, ci pur și simplu întrebând evenimente gata făcute obiecte. În ciuda complexității dezvoltării programului, Kitul de Dezvoltare ireală vă oferă oportunități uriașe de a crea jocuri. Vă sfătuim să învățați cum să le folosiți pe toate. Din fericire, materialele de pe Internet pot fi găsite o mulțime.

Kit de dezvoltare nereal.

Pentru uz non-comercial puteți descărca gratuit programul. Dar, de îndată ce începeți să primiți bani pentru joc, va trebui să deduceți interesul pentru dezvoltatori, în funcție de suma primită. Proiectul Kit de Development Unreal nu stabilește încă și dezvoltatorii stau în mod regulat adăugiri și actualizări. Dacă aveți probleme când lucrați cu un program, puteți contacta serviciul de asistență pe site-ul oficial și vă veți ajuta.

Kodu laborator de joc.

Kodu joc Lab este probabil cea mai bună alegere pentru cei care încep să se familiarizeze cu dezvoltarea de jocuri tridimensionale. Datorită interfeței colorate și ușor de înțeles, crearea de jocuri în acest program este interesantă și complet ușoară. Inițial, acest proiect a fost dezvoltat pentru instruirea elevilor, dar totuși va fi utilă chiar și pentru adulți. Programul ajută la a afla cum și ce algoritm pentru crearea de jocuri de jocuri. Apropo, pentru a crea jocul pe care nici măcar nu aveți nevoie de o tastatură - totul se poate face cu mouse-ul singur. Nu aveți nevoie să scrieți cod aici, trebuie doar să apăsați obiecte și evenimente.

Kodu laborator de joc.

O caracteristică plăcută a codului de laborator a jocului este că acesta este un program gratuit în limba rusă. Și acest lucru, notificare, este o mare raritate printre programe grave pentru dezvoltarea de jocuri. Există, de asemenea, o mulțime de materiale educaționale efectuate în forma interesantă de căutări. Dar, indiferent cât de bine acest mediu a fost bun, de asemenea, acesta are. Laboratorul de joc Kodu este simplu, da, dar și uneltele din ea nu sunt atât de mult cum aș vrea. Și acest mediu de dezvoltare este destul de solicitant de resurse de sistem.

3D rad.

3D RAD este un program destul de interesant pentru crearea de jocuri 3D pe un computer. Ca și în toate programele menționate mai sus, interfața de programare vizuală este folosită aici, care va face dezvoltatorii novice. De-a lungul timpului, veți învăța și creați-vă scripturi. Acesta este unul dintre puținele programe, gratuit chiar și pentru uz comercial. Aproape toate motoarele de joc sau trebuie să cumpere sau să deducă interesul din venituri.

3D rad.

În 3D Rad puteți crea un joc de orice gen și puteți face bani pe el. Ce este interesant, în 3D Rad puteți crea un joc sau o rețea multiplayer și chiar ajustați chat-ul jocului. Aceasta este o altă caracteristică interesantă a acestui program. Designerul vă place, de asemenea, calitatea vizualizării și a motorului fizic. Puteți ajusta comportamentul corpurilor solide și moi, precum și subiectul să se supună legilor fizicii deja pregătite modele 3D care au adăugat izvoare, articulații și așa mai departe.

STENCYL.

Cu ajutorul unui alt program de steencel interesant și luminos puteți crea jocuri luminoase și colorate pentru multe platforme populare. Ea nu pune restricții de gen, deci aici puteți să vă implementați toate ideile. Stencyl nu este doar un software pentru dezvoltarea aplicațiilor și un set de instrumente care face munca la crearea unei aplicații mai ușoare, permițându-vă să vă concentrați asupra celui mai important lucru.

STENCYL.

În același timp, nu este nevoie să scrieți codul dvs. - tot ceea ce aveți nevoie este să mutați blocurile cu codul, schimbând astfel comportamentul caracterelor principale ale aplicației dvs. Desigur, versiunea gratuită a programului este destul de limitată, dar este suficient să creați un joc mic și interesant. Veți găsi, de asemenea, o mulțime de materiale educaționale și wiki-enciclopedia oficială - Stenacidia.

Aceasta este doar o mică parte din toate programele existente pentru crearea de jocuri. Aproape toate soluțiile discutate în această listă sunt plătite, dar puteți descărca întotdeauna versiunea de încercare și puteți decide dacă merită să cheltuiți bani. Sperăm că veți găsi ceva pentru dvs. și în curând vom putea vedea jocurile pe care le-ați creat.

Citeste mai mult